多语言加移动端模板切换


多语言切换,支持移动端多语言切换,支持关闭移动端


使用方法:

http://www.xxx.com/en/就是英文版本了,也支持http://www.xxx.com/en/about.html也是英文模板

用户就算访问 http://www.xxx.com/ 也会默认英文版本,除非切换其他语言例如中文,那么插件就默认回填写的默认模板名称目录,

用户就算访问 http://www.xxx.com/about.html 也会默认英文版本.

除非选择回其他语言,才会切换其他语言版本.我几十个网站都是这样子的很舒服。


nginx配置代码

#英文版
location /en/ {
 index index.php;
if (!-e $request_filename){
  rewrite ^/en/(.*)$ /index.php?&lang=en&s=$1;
}
}
#中文版
location /zh-cn/ {
 index index.php;
if (!-e $request_filename){
  rewrite ^/zh-cn/(.*)$ /index.php?&lang=zh-cn&s=$1;
}
}

 配置信息在下载插件后可以在管理复制。以下是配置截图

setup1.png

插件的设置界面:

微信截图_20230223201257.png

ThinkCMF模板插件交流群:550851374 ,领取阿里云1000通用代金券

评论

暂时关闭,稍后恢复~
文档请看10遍以上!有问题可加QQ群!
发布插件

七牛专享优惠码

507670e8

ThinkCMF教程


ThinkCMF 8.0.1发布啦!节日快乐! 立即体验!